QMM MADAGASCAR HAUL ROAD

JG Afrika was appointed to undertake the detailed design and provide technical support to the contract administration team for the construction of 14 km of new bituminous surfaced haul road from QMM’s Rio Tinto Mine’s mineral separation plant to a new port at Fort Dauphin.

The work also included the design of a bridge over the Anandrano River. It consisted of a 24 m simply-supported precast concrete beam type deck on abutments with piled foundations, as well as several large cast in-situ concrete box culverts.

We also assessed the subgrade conditions along the road centre-line over deep dune sand deposits, alluvial and estuarine swamps and undertook slope stability assessments of high dunes.

This is in addition to locating and analysing road pavement layer works construction materials and founding conditions for bridge and culvert structures.
